Material and Comfort
The vest is crafted from breathable cotton, making it ideal for warm-weather fishing or hunting. Unlike synthetic materials that trap heat, cotton ensures ventilation, reducing discomfort during long hours outdoors. The straw-colored design blends well with natural surroundings, offering a subtle camouflage effect. However, cotton isn’t as quick-drying as nylon or polyester, which could be a drawback in humid or rainy conditions.
The sleeveless cut enhances mobility, allowing free movement for casting and reeling. The lightweight construction prevents fatigue, a crucial factor for anglers who spend entire days on the water.
Storage and Utility
One of the vest’s strongest selling points is its functional storage. It features multiple pockets, including zippered compartments and open slots, designed to hold tackle boxes, pliers, lines, and small tools. The layout is practical, with easy access to frequently used items.
However, some users note that the pockets lack reinforcement, which may lead to sagging when overloaded. For serious anglers who carry heavy gear, this could be a limitation. A few extra D-rings or molle webbing for attaching accessories would have improved versatility.
Durability and Build Quality
The Woolrich branding suggests a heritage of rugged outdoor gear, but this vest leans more toward casual use. While the stitching is generally solid, the cotton fabric isn’t as abrasion-resistant as technical fishing vests made from ripstop nylon. It’s suitable for light to moderate use but may not withstand harsh environments or heavy-duty fishing expeditions.
Fit and Sizing
The Men’s Large size fits true to standard measurements, accommodating layering over a T-shirt or thin jacket. The adjustable side straps help customize the fit, ensuring comfort for different body types. However, the lack of a mesh lining might cause sweating in extreme heat.
Price vs. Performance
Priced as a mid-range option, the Kylebooker Woolrich vest offers decent quality for casual anglers or those who prioritize comfort over heavy-duty functionality. Compared to high-end technical vests (e.g., Simms or Fishpond), it lacks advanced features like waterproofing or modular attachments. Yet, for its price, it delivers satisfactory utility for recreational fishing, safari outings, or light hunting.
